I’m very interesting in this novel. I can’t imagine if I am in this case. This novel tells about an ordinary guy (Matt) who often plays his mp3’s at his work and in the hoops on the weekend. Then, a month before his wedding, he was diagnosed with cancer by doctor. Six months later he was dead said the doctor. But six months to live isn’t really about dying. This story tells us of how Matt, his family and his friends struggled to accept his suffering, and how it changed each of them. This story’s also tells us about facing life rather than avoiding.

I recommend you to read this novel. Many messages that can we take from this story such as: the purpose of life and when you’re going to die. Sometimes we don’t want to talk about them, unless you have to. In my simple word, this novel tells us about tragedy when life is cut short, though in being compressed it becomes like a diamond.
